1/ The Grand Canyon, Arizona, USA: The Grand Canyon is a breathtaking sight, with its colorful rock formations and deep valleys stretching 277 miles. This natural wonder is one of the most popular tourist destinations in the United States and attracts millions of visitors every year.

2/The Great Barrier Reef, Queensland, Australia: The Great Barrier Reef is the world's largest coral reef system and is home to an incredibly diverse range of marine life. It is also one of the world's seven natural wonders and is visible from space.

3/Victoria Falls, Zambia and Zimbabwe: Victoria Falls is one of the largest and most impressive waterfalls in the world, with a width of over a mile and a height of over 350 feet. The mist from the falls can be seen from miles away, creating a stunning and unique view.

4/The Northern Lights, Arctic Regions: The Northern Lights, also known as the Aurora Borealis, is a natural light display that can be seen in the night sky in the Arctic regions. The lights are created when charged particles from the sun collide with the Earth's atmosphere, producing a breathtaking display of colors and shapes.

5/The Rocky Mountains, North America: The Rocky Mountains are a chain of mountains that stretch from Alaska to New Mexico. This natural wonder is home to a diverse range of wildlife, including bears, elk, and mountain lions, as well as breathtaking scenery and scenic drives.

6/The Galapagos Islands, Ecuador: The Galapagos Islands are an archipelago of volcanic islands located in the Pacific Ocean. The islands are famous for their unique and diverse wildlife, including giant tortoises, sea lions, and iguanas, and are a popular destination for ecotourism.

7/Mount Everest, Nepal: Mount Everest is the highest mountain in the world, standing at 29,032 feet tall. The mountain attracts thousands of climbers every year who attempt to reach its summit, making it one of the most sought-after and challenging climbing destinations in the world.

8/The Sahara Desert, North Africa: The Sahara Desert is the largest hot desert in the world and covers an area of over 3.6 million square miles. Despite its harsh conditions, the desert is home to a diverse range of wildlife and is also a popular destination for adventure travelers.

9/The Amazon Rainforest, South America: The Amazon Rainforest is the largest rainforest in the world and covers an area of over 2 million square miles. The rainforest is home to an incredibly diverse range of plant and animal species and is one of the most important ecosystems in the world.

10/The Cliffs of Moher, Ireland: The Cliffs of Moher are a series of cliffs located on the west coast of Ireland that rise over 700 feet above the Atlantic Ocean. The cliffs offer breathtaking views and are a popular tourist destination, attracting over 1 million visitors every year.
